The Steel D42 Bowed Expansion Tank Bracket features a 250 mm total length with a curved outlet radius of 100 mm, providing optimal balance and structural strength for small to mid-size expansion tanks.
The wall plate measures 110 mm × 55 mm × 3 mm, equipped with slotted holes for vertical installation.
It includes three ½″ threaded connection ports and a ¾″ outlet for expansion tank mounting, enabling seamless integration into heating systems.
The 60 mm and 80 mm spacing between ports simplifies valve, air vent, or gauge assembly.

The Heavy-Duty Bowed Expansion Tank Bracket is built with an extra-thick 3 mm wall plate (70 × 90 mm) and a 255 mm total arm length, ensuring high mechanical resistance for heavy expansion tanks in industrial settings.
It features four threaded connection points — ¾″ inlet/outlet, ½″ auxiliary port, ⅜″ valve port, and ¼″ gauge port — all aligned along a 175 mm center spacing.
The reinforced curved elbow minimizes stress on the pipe junction, while the 3 mm wall thickness supports working pressures up to 10 bar.

The Space-Saving Bowed Expansion Tank Bracket has a 271 mm total length and 106 mm vertical height, using a Ø32 × 1.5 mm pipe for lightweight yet stable support.
It integrates multiple connection points: ¾″ male outlet, ½″ female safety-valve port, and ¼″ gauge port, spaced 43 mm – 69 mm – 65 mm apart for precise modular assembly.
The wall plate thickness (approx. 3 mm) and 43 mm mounting offset allow stable wall installation even in narrow mechanical cabinets.

Use expansion bolts rated ≥ 10 kg for wall anchoring.
Apply PTFE tape on all threaded joints to prevent leaks.
Maintain 10 cm clearance below the tank for inspection.
Re-apply protective coating every 2 years in marine areas.
Test system pressure and vent operation after installation.
